The BURNDY BITO350 is a compression lug designed for electrical termination work requiring a transition from 350 MCM conductor to an 8 AWG tap or connection point. Compression lugs of this type create a permanent, low-resistance bond between the conductor and the terminal point by deforming the barrel around the wire under hydraulic or manual die pressure. The BITO350 is installed by licensed electricians in panel termination, transformer secondary connections, switchgear, and service entrance applications where large-conductor terminations must meet NEC requirements for secure, listed connections.
This lug is suited for use in commercial and industrial electrical installations where 350 MCM feeder conductors are landed at distribution equipment, metering enclosures, or switchboards. The 8 AWG designation indicates the tap or secondary conductor size this lug accommodates alongside the 350 MCM main conductor. Electricians working on service entrance equipment, main distribution panels, or industrial motor control centers will encounter this termination style regularly.

Installation must be performed by a qualified electrician in accordance with the National Electrical Code (NEC) and all applicable local codes. De-energize and lock out the circuit before terminating any conductors. Use the correct compression die specified for this lug series to achieve a proper crimp — improper tooling can result in a failed or high-resistance connection. Inspect the completed crimp for deformation and continuity before re-energizing.
